We are looking to appoint a qualified therapist who is passionate about making a difference to the lives of the children and young people they work with, to join our service providing play/arts-based therapy and counselling for children and young people affected by parental substance use.

Location

Our drug and alcohol support services are delivered across West Sussex (base for this post therefore tbc). This role requires extensive travel across West Sussex.

Hours and Salary

Part Time Hours: 22.5 hours / 3 days per week.
Full Time Salary Range: £33,175.56 – £35,220.59 (broadly £33,175.56 – £35,220.59, pro‑rata for part‑time). For full‑time roles the hours are 37.5 per week.

Qualifications

You will have a counselling or psychotherapy qualification, minimum Level 4, from a recognised training provider. You will also be registered or accredited with BACP, or an equivalent professional body such as PTUK, UKCP or BAAT.

Duties

Your duties will include supporting the delivery of an effective and comprehensive therapeutic service to children; having regard for those who are most at risk and the needs and expectations of partners and stakeholders. Working in schools and colleges during term time and in community venues during school holidays, you will provide tailored interventions and support under the supervision of CGL’s 11‑point group clinical supervision system. You will also support the emotional wellbeing of under‑18s through a project that utilises shared locations and relationships with other providers, whilst maintaining safety and best safeguarding practices as outlined by CGL.
